Born on September 13, 1944, in Weybridge, Surrey, England, Bisset was raised in an environment that nurtured artistic expression. Her early years were filled with a love for dance and performance, ultimately leading her to pursue acting as a career.
A Career of Versatility and Excellence
With her striking green eyes and high cheekbones, Bisset quickly became a sought-after actress, taking on diverse roles that showcased her incredible versatility. From playing the seductive Miss Goodthighs in Casino Royale (1967) to embodying the devoted mother in Sleepy Time Gal (2001), she has continually pushed the boundaries of her craft.
Her breakout moment came in 1968 with a string of notable films, including The Detective alongside Frank Sinatra, Bullitt with Steve McQueen, and her Golden Globe-nominated performance in The Sweet Ride. Over the years, she delivered unforgettable performances in Day for Night (1973), Murder on the Orient Express (1974), The Deep (1977), and Wild Orchid (1990). Her roles in Joan of Arc (1999) and Dancing on the Edge (2013) earned her Golden Globe and Emmy nominations, solidifying her reputation as a powerhouse performer.
Recognitions and Personal Life
Fluent in English, French, and Italian, Bisset’s cultural influence extends beyond the screen. In 2010, France honored her with the prestigious Legion of Honor, a testament to her contributions to the arts. More recently, in 2023, she received a Lifetime Achievement Award from the Sedona International Film Festival.
Despite working alongside some of Hollywood’s most charismatic leading men, Bisset has never married. She was romantically linked to Steve McQueen but admitted that their differing personalities prevented a lasting connection. Over the years, she has had meaningful relationships with actor Michael Sarrazin, ballet dancer Alexander Godunov, and actor Vincent Pérez, yet she acknowledges her fiercely independent nature has played a role in her decision to remain unmarried.
A Woman of Wisdom and Strength
While Bisset’s career has been filled with accolades, one of her most talked-about moments came when she won a Golden Globe for her performance in Dancing on the Edge. Her heartfelt, albeit meandering, acceptance speech reflected a woman who had spent nearly half a century dedicated to her craft, finally receiving well-deserved recognition.
Most recently, she captivated audiences once again in Loren & Rose (2022), portraying an aging actress navigating the complexities of her career. Director Russell Brown praised her ability to fully immerse herself in a role, noting that her portrayal was a stark contrast to her real-life personality—further proof of her extraordinary acting skills.
